If you check out the history on Oddschecker for some markets with PP, they're always strange like that at certain points in the day, and then revert to what is  their 'correct' price.

Not sure exactly what is going on, but I couldn't be arsed finding out what the deal with it was.

Probably they have some software that moves their prices automatically after they reach a certain liability but, as someone that recently specc'ed something like that out, I can attest it is difficult to get right how to move the others correctly so it might just move where they have received the bets and let the traders deal with the rest in the morning.
